Women learn early and often that being cruel, dismissive, or indifferent toward other women will earn you marginally less mistreatment from men. This is true regardless of whether a culture actively discourages networks of women, and even when it actively encourages them.
Sometimes culture isolates women by assigning value exclusively based on proximity to men. Sometimes it isolates us by limiting the nature of our proximity to men to sex/caretaking, while being mostly indifferent about women’s networks because they have no real access to power.
In either case, a woman who does not prioritize proximity to men over relationships with women is a disnormative threat. Men reward women who disclaim prioritized solidarity by granting them greater access: If you are willing to cut down other women, you can be one of the guys.

Data has repeatedly shown that the 2002 Serial Offender Theory contains a misrepresentative sample and an incorrect conclusion. 2015 research showed 13.2% of men self report at least one rape, and may likely repeat, but usually only during a 1-4 year period in their lifetimes.
Swartout, Koss, White, Thompson, Abbey, and Bellis (2015)
Given that close to a quarter of American women will be the victim of an attempted or completed rape, the 13.2% figure makes sense, once you account for the brief (in comparison to lifespan) time periods of repeated offending. It’s not 1:1, but it’s also not even close to 1:20.
